Kate Spade & Company Reports First Quarter 2017 Results
April 18, 2017 8:00 AM EDTNEW YORK, April 18, 2017 /PRNewswire/ -- Kate Spade & Company (NYSE: KATE) today announced results for the first quarter ended April 1, 2017.
Net sales for the first quarter of 2017 were $271 million, a decrease of $3 million, or 1.2%, compared to the first quarter of 2016. For the first quarter of 2017 on a GAAP basis, the Company recorded income from continuing operations of $1 million, or $0.01 per diluted share, including $7 million of pretax store impairment charges and $2 million of pretax fees and expenses related to the Company's ongoing review of strategic alternatives.
